My Thoughts on Jalin Hyatt



The New York Giants selected steal of Jalin Hyatt in the third round of the NFL Draft. The Former Vol had 108 receptions, 1769 yards and 19 Touchdowns. 


I think he will be the WR1 for the Giants this year. He has been showing solid numbers in the preseason. He has 5 receptions 31 yds and a touchdown. He has a lot of competition with decent receivers as the giants have Sterling shepard, isaiah Hodgins, and darius slayton



With his speed he can be one of the fastest in the league and he's also a great long threat route runner. With an above average QB ike Daniel Jones he will be in talks for the offensive rookie of the year. 



The game last night against the Jets, Hyatt found he was lined up one on one against cornerback Sauce Gardner, a second year player that's already regarded as one of the best corners in the NFL. He ran right past him and would've had himself a great catch but the ball was overthrown.  



The growing anticipation is that Hyatt will repeat that kind of long range assault on opposing defenses often enough this season with Jones making the throws to ensure the rookie goes down as an NFL draft steal.
